One of the main benefits of using Kima Chemical HPMC is its ability to improve workability and consistency of mortar mixes. HPMC acts as a thickening agent, which helps to prevent segregation and settling of the mortar components. This results in a more uniform and stable mix, making it easier to work with and ensuring a consistent finish.
In addition to improving workability, Kima Chemical HPMC also enhances the water retention properties of mortar mixes. This helps to reduce water loss during the curing process, which can improve the strength and durability of the finished product. By retaining moisture, HPMC allows for more efficient hydration of cement particles, leading to a stronger and more resilient mortar.
Another key benefit of using Kima Chemical HPMC is its ability to enhance adhesion and bond strength in mortar mixes. HPMC forms a film on the surface of the mortar particles, which helps to improve the adhesion between the mortar and the substrate. This results in a stronger bond, reducing the risk of delamination and ensuring a long-lasting finish.
Furthermore, Kima Chemical HPMC can improve the sag resistance of mortar mixes, making them more suitable for vertical applications. The thickening properties of HPMC help to prevent the mortar from slumping or sliding down vertical surfaces, ensuring a consistent and even application.
In addition to these benefits, Kima Chemical HPMC is also highly compatible with other additives and admixtures commonly used in mortar mixes. This allows for greater flexibility in formulating mortar recipes, making it easier to achieve specific performance requirements for different applications.

One of the key benefits of using Kima Chemical HPMC in mortar products is its ability to improve workability. HPMC acts as a thickening agent, which helps to increase the viscosity of the mortar mixture. This results in a smoother, more cohesive mixture that is easier to work with and spread evenly. By improving workability, Kima Chemical HPMC can help reduce labor costs and improve overall productivity on construction sites.
In addition to enhancing workability, Kima Chemical HPMC also improves water retention in mortar products. HPMC forms a protective film around the cement particles, which helps to prevent water evaporation during the curing process. This ensures that the mortar remains workable for longer periods, allowing for better adhesion and a stronger bond between the mortar and the substrate. Improved water retention also helps to reduce the risk of cracking and shrinkage in the finished product, resulting in a more durable and long-lasting mortar.
Furthermore, Kima Chemical HPMC enhances the adhesion of mortar products by improving the bond strength between the mortar and the substrate. HPMC acts as a binder, helping to hold the mortar particles together and create a strong, cohesive mixture. This improved adhesion ensures that the mortar adheres securely to the substrate, preventing delamination and ensuring a long-lasting bond. Another advantage of using Kima Chemical HPMC in mortar products is its compatibility with a wide range of additives and admixtures. HPMC can be easily mixed with other additives such as air-entraining agents, plasticizers, and accelerators to customize the properties of the mortar to suit specific project requirements. This flexibility allows for greater control over the performance of the mortar, ensuring that it meets the desired strength, setting time, and workability standards.
